Welcome to Greenville, Texas – a charming city that beautifully marries rich history with modern living. Nestled in Hunt County, Greenville is a vibrant community known for its friendly atmosphere, strong sense of community, and a plethora of amenities that cater to residents of all ages. With its strategic location just an hour away from Dallas, Greenville offers a perfect blend of small-town charm and easy access to urban conveniences.

One of the most captivating aspects of Greenville is its stunning collection of homes showcasing historic antique architectural styles. These homes, steeped in character and charm, reflect the city’s storied past and are a testament to the craftsmanship of bygone eras. Walking through the tree-lined streets, you’ll be enchanted by the intricate details of Victorian-era houses, the stately presence of Colonial Revival homes, and the rustic elegance of Craftsman bungalows. Each property tells a unique story, inviting you to imagine the lives that have unfolded within their walls.

Living in a historic home in Greenville means more than just owning a piece of architecture; it’s about embracing a lifestyle rich in culture and community. The city hosts various events throughout the year, celebrating its heritage and bringing residents together. From the annual Cotton Patch Challenge to local farmers' markets, there’s always something happening in this dynamic town.
